Card Details:
-
Mana Cost – {1}{U}
-
Card Type – Creature
-
Subtypes – Drake
-
Card Text / Rules Text (Printed) – Flying, hexproof from activated and triggered abilities. When Volatile Stormdrake enters the battlefield, exchange control of Volatile Stormdrake and target creature an opponent controls. If you do, sacrifice that creature unless you pay an amount equal to its mana value.
-
Power / Toughness – 3/2
